How to fill out multi-species action plan for

Illustration

How to fill out multi-species action plan for

01
Start by gathering information about the different species that will be included in the action plan.
02
Identify the specific threats or challenges faced by each species and research the best practices for their conservation.
03
Develop clear and measurable objectives for the action plan, taking into consideration the needs of each species.
04
Create a detailed timeline or schedule for implementing the actions outlined in the plan.
05
Engage relevant stakeholders, such as conservation organizations, government agencies, and local communities, in the development and implementation of the plan.
06
Ensure adequate funding and resources are available to support the actions outlined in the plan.
07
Regularly monitor and evaluate the progress of the action plan to make necessary adjustments and improvements.
08
Maintain open communication and collaboration with all stakeholders involved in the multi-species action plan.
09
Continuously update and adapt the plan based on new information or changing circumstances.
10
Celebrate successes and share lessons learned with other conservation efforts.

The multi-species action plan is designed to conserve and restore multiple species and their habitats, ensuring biodiversity and ecological health.
Organizations, companies, or entities that impact multiple species or their habitats are required to file a multi-species action plan.
To fill out a multi-species action plan, stakeholders must gather relevant data on affected species, outline conservation measures, and provide a timeline and responsible parties for implementation.
The purpose of the multi-species action plan is to promote coordinated conservation efforts, mitigate impacts on biodiversity, and ensure compliance with environmental regulations.
The multi-species action plan must report information such as species impacted, their conservation status, proposed mitigation measures, and monitoring plans.
